  • Support Person Refusal Form - If you intend on having someone attend as your support person any time you meet with the Children's Aid Society or any of it's staff, whether at home or in their building, you should bring this form along. If they refuse to allow you to bring a support person with out that person being court ordered not to be with you, then sign this form and give it to your lawyer and send a copy back to us and we will be sure to act upon it.
